About Patrick Bamford

Patrick Bamford plays as a forward for Sheffield United. Throughout his career, Patrick Bamford has scored 133 goals and provided 25 assists in 422 appearances across 7 clubs. Averaging 0.32 goals per match over his career, Patrick Bamford has established himself as one of the most clinical finishers in the game. Among the clubs he has represented — Sheffield United, Leeds United, Middlesbrough, Burnley — Patrick Bamford was most prolific at Leeds United, where he scored 62 goals in 222 appearances. Throughout his career, Patrick Bamford has won 2 trophies, including Championship, demonstrating his ability to perform at the highest competitive level. Patrick Bamford stands 185 cm tall, weighs 71 kg.
